
Mon Nov 11 01:01:44 UTC 2024: ## Soldier Killed, Three Injured in Terrorist Gunfight in Jammu and Kashmir’s Kishtwar
**Kishtwar, Jammu and Kashmir:** A soldier was killed and three others injured in a gunfight with terrorists in the Kishtwar district of Jammu and Kashmir on Saturday. The deceased has been identified as Naib Subedar Rakesh Kumar, a Junior Commissioned Officer (JCO) from the 2 Para (SF).
The encounter took place during a joint counter-terror operation launched in the Bhart Ridge area. According to the army’s 16 Corps, the operation was initiated in response to the recent killing of two village defence guards (VDGs).
The gunfight erupted around 11 am when joint search parties of the army and the police intercepted terrorists in a forest area, a few kilometers from where the bodies of the slain VDGs, Nazir Ahmad and Kuldeep Kumar, were found.
Following the VDGs’ deaths, a massive search operation was launched in the forests of Kuntwara and Keshwan on Thursday evening. The encounter marks a continuation of the intensified anti-terror efforts in the region.
